Who needs a doc code of ethics:
01
Organizations of all sizes and industries can benefit from having a doc code of ethics. This includes businesses, non-profit organizations, educational institutions, government agencies, and more.
02
Individual professionals, such as doctors, lawyers, accountants, and engineers, may also require a code of ethics specific to their field of expertise. This helps guide their professional behavior and ensures they adhere to ethical standards in their practice.
03
Employees of an organization can also benefit from a code of ethics. It provides them with clear guidelines and expectations regarding their conduct, helps foster a positive and ethical work culture, and promotes integrity and accountability within the organization.
04
Customers or clients of a business or organization may benefit indirectly from a code of ethics. It demonstrates the organization's commitment to ethical practices, which can contribute to building trust and maintaining positive relationships with stakeholders.
05
Regulatory bodies or industry associations often require their members or affiliated organizations to have a code of ethics in place. This helps ensure that professionals or businesses within the industry maintain high ethical standards and are held accountable for their actions.
